General description

ALKBH3 (alkB homolog 3, α-ketoglutarate-dependent dioxygenase), also known as prostate cancer antigen (PCA)1, shows high homology to E. coli alkB protein. It is a DNA and RNA repair enzyme.

Biochem/physiol Actions

ALKBH3 (alkB homolog 3, α-ketoglutarate-dependent dioxygenase) is overexpressed in non-small-cell lung cancer and results in increased cell proliferation. Inactivation of this protein leads to the activation of p21 and p27, which causes cell cycle arrest. It interacts with NOX (nitric oxide)-2-ROS (reactive oxygen species) and Tweak (TNF homologue with weak apoptosis-inducing activity)/Fn14 (fibroblast growth factor-inducible protein 14)-VEGF (vascular endothelial growth factor) signaling pathways and promotes survival, angiogenesis, and invasion in urothelial carcinomas. It has potential as a diagnostic marker for prostate cancer (PC), and might be one of the more aggressive variants of PC. It promotes tumorigenesis in pancreatic cancer by facilitating angiogenesis and resistance to apoptosis.
